Why Immigration Practices Need Specialized Case Management Software

Generic legal practice management software often falls short when it comes to the unique demands of immigration law. Immigration cases involve:

  • Complex deadline tracking across multiple jurisdictions and visa types
  • Document checklists that vary by case type, country, and immigration category
  • Government portal integration for USCIS, visa application centers, and other authorities
  • Multi-language support for international clients and documentation
  • Compliance reporting to meet ethical and regulatory requirements

The right immigration case management platform centralizes these workflows, reduces administrative burden, and helps prevent the missed deadlines that can derail a client's immigration journey.

What This Software Request Form Captures

This comprehensive request form collects all the essential information IT teams need to evaluate and procure immigration case management software:

Department and User Requirements: Understanding who will use the software, how many users need access, and whether you're serving internal employees (corporate immigration) or external clients (law firm) helps narrow down solutions that match your organizational structure.

Case Volume and Complexity: Different platforms are optimized for different scales. A solo immigration attorney has different needs than a 20-attorney firm processing hundreds of cases monthly. The form captures your current and projected case volume to ensure the software can scale with your practice.

Critical Features: Not all immigration software offers the same capabilities. This form helps you articulate your priorities around visa tracking, deadline management, document automation, client portals, billing integration, and government portal connectivity.

Integration Needs: Modern immigration practices use multiple systems—accounting software, email platforms, document storage, CRM systems, and more. This form identifies which integrations are essential versus nice-to-have.

Compliance and Security: Immigration data is highly sensitive. The form captures requirements around data residency, encryption, role-based access, audit trails, and compliance with regulations like GDPR or industry-specific ethical rules.

Budget and Timeline: Clear budget parameters and implementation timelines help vendors and internal teams align on realistic solutions and deployment schedules.
